Mizuho Markets Americas LLC Invests $81.15 Million in Exelon Corporation $EXC

Mizuho Markets Americas LLC acquired a new position in shares of Exelon Corporation (NASDAQ:EXCFree Report) in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the SEC. The fund acquired 1,655,400 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$81,148,000. Exelon makes up 2.2% of Mizuho Markets Americas LL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 11th biggest position.

Exelon (NASDAQ:EXCG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The company reported $0.91 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.88 by $0.03. Exelon had a net margin of 11.21% and a return on equity of 9.83%. The firm had revenue of $7.24 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$6.93 billion. During the same quarter last year, the company posted $0.92 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ue was up 7.9% compared to the same quarter last year. Exelon has set its FY 2026 guidance at 2.810-2.910 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ts forecast that Exelon Corporation will post 2.86 earnings per share for the current year.

Exelon Company Profile

(Free Report)

Exelon Corporation (NASDAQ: EXC) is a Chicago-based energy company that operates primarily as a regulated electric and natural gas utility holding company. The company’s businesses focus on the delivery of electricity and related services to residential, commercial and industrial customers, as well as investments in grid modernization, customer energy solutions and demand-side programs. Exelon’s operations emphasize reliable service delivery, infrastructure maintenance and regulatory compliance across its utility footprint.

Formed in 2000 through the merger of Unicom and PECO Energy, Exelon historically combined generation and regulated utility businesses.
